Leveraging Data Analytics for Strategic HR Decision-Making

The core keyword in this section is "data analytics." Data-driven HR decision-making is a significant opportunity in the digital age. By harnessing people analytics and HR metrics, organizations can gain valuable insights into employee performance, engagement levels, and retention rates. HR departments can use data analytics to forecast workforce trends, identify skill gaps, and develop targeted talent management strategies that align with organizational goals.
